The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ration (PAGASA) on Thursday (July 2, 2026) said several areas across the country are expected to experience rain caused by the southwest monsoon (Habagat).
The provinces of Palawan and Occidental Mindoro are expected to experience scattered rains and thunderstorms due to the habagat.
Moderate to heavy rains may occur, which could result in flash floods or landslides, according to a report of the Philippine News Agency.
The southwest monsoon (habagat) is expected to bring isolated rain showers or thunderstorms to the Zamboanga Peninsula, Basilan, Tawi-Tawi, and Antique.
Meanwhile, the rest of the country will also experience isolated rain showers due to the easterlies and localized thunderstorms.
According to their report, the western section of Luzon will experience moderate to strong winds and moderate to rough seas.
In other areas, winds are expected to be light to moderate with slight to moderate seas.
